Overview
David Glaser is an Orthopedics provider in Berwyn, Pennsylvania. Dr. Glaser is highly rated in 7 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Tendinitis, Osteonecrosis, Frozen Shoulder, Tenotomy, and Shoulder Arthroscopy. Dr. Glaser is currently accepting new patients.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 24 peer reviewed articles and participating in 1 clinical trial.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
